]> git.dujemihanovic.xyz Git - u-boot.git/commitdiff
board: apalis-imx8: initialize snvs
authorAndrejs Cainikovs <andrejs.cainikovs@toradex.com>
Mon, 16 Jan 2023 19:05:12 +0000 (20:05 +0100)
committerStefano Babic <sbabic@denx.de>
Mon, 30 Jan 2023 20:02:27 +0000 (21:02 +0100)
Initialize Secure Non-Volatile Storage, aka SNVS.

Signed-off-by: Andrejs Cainikovs <andrejs.cainikovs@toradex.com>
Signed-off-by: Francesco Dolcini <francesco.dolcini@toradex.com>
Reviewed-by: Fabio Estevam <festevam@denx.de>
board/toradex/apalis-imx8/apalis-imx8.c

index ad0986eebfc1c9d7eb8002b276973d183b5a289c..6b43b58700734e2d37da857baac42b41250f37b1 100644 (file)
@@ -12,6 +12,7 @@
 #include <asm/arch/imx8-pins.h>
 #include <asm/arch/iomux.h>
 #include <asm/arch/sci/sci.h>
+#include <asm/arch/snvs_security_sc.h>
 #include <asm/arch/sys_proto.h>
 #include <asm/gpio.h>
 #include <asm/io.h>
@@ -290,6 +291,13 @@ int board_init(void)
 {
        board_gpio_init();
 
+       if (IS_ENABLED(CONFIG_IMX_SNVS_SEC_SC_AUTO)) {
+               int ret = snvs_security_sc_init();
+
+               if (ret)
+                       return ret;
+       }
+
        return 0;
 }